Assessment of Academic Programs

The assessment of academic programs provides assurances to government, students, employers and the public at large that degree programs offered by publicly funded institutions and by institutions under provincial degree granting acts meet established standards of quality prior to implementation.

The purpose of the program assessment process is to:

  • improve, as required, the quality of academic programs; and
  • provide assurances that programs meet pre-determined standards of quality.

The overall objective of the program assessment process is to ascertain the suitability of the program given its objectives, structure, institutional appropriateness, resources, and stated student outcomes and their relevance.
